mailq_checks() {
err_count=0
diff_c=0
THRESHOLD=${MAILQ_THRESHOLD}
# Reduce error count by 2 after restarting an unhealthy container
trap "[ ${err_count} -gt 1 ] && err_count=$(( ${err_count} - 2 ))" USR1
while [ ${err_count} -lt ${THRESHOLD} ]; do
touch /tmp/mail_queue_status; echo "$(tail -50 /tmp/mail_queue_status)" > /tmp/mail_queue_status
MAILQ_LOG_STATUS=$(find /var/spool/postfix/deferred -type f | wc -l)
echo "Mail queue contains ${MAILQ_LOG_STATUS} items (critical limit is ${MAILQ_CRIT}) at $(date)" >> /tmp/mail_queue_status
err_c_cur=${err_count}
if [ ${MAILQ_LOG_STATUS} -ge ${MAILQ_CRIT} ]; then
err_count=$(( ${err_count} + 1 ))
echo "Mail queue contains ${MAILQ_LOG_STATUS} items (critical limit is ${MAILQ_CRIT}) at $(date)" >> /tmp/mail_queue_status
fi
[ ${err_c_cur} -eq ${err_count} ] && [ ! $((${err_count} - 1)) -lt 0 ] && err_count=$((${err_count} - 1)) diff_c=1
[ ${err_c_cur} -ne ${err_count} ] && diff_c=$(( ${err_c_cur} - ${err_count} ))
progress "Mail queue" ${THRESHOLD} $(( ${THRESHOLD} - ${err_count} )) ${diff_c}
if [[ $? == 10 ]]; then
diff_c=0
sleep 60
else
diff_c=0
sleep $(( ( RANDOM % 60 ) + 20 ))
fi
done
return 1
}
